The Roots and Inspiration Behind the Tesla Gun
The concept of the Tesla Gun finds its roots in the groundbreaking ideas of Nikola Tesla, one of the brightest minds of his time. Nikola Tesla was a trailblazing inventor and engineer who made vital contributions to electrical engineering, with his work on alternating current (AC) standing out as his most famous achievement. This obsession with electricity drove Tesla to conceive of a "death ray," a weapon that would use electrical discharges to incapacitate enemies at long distances.

While Tesla didn't create a functioning death ray, his pioneering ideas continue to inspire researchers to explore the use of electricity in weaponry. From video game weapons to energy cannons in science fiction films, the Tesla Gun has been a popular concept in entertainment.

How a Tesla Gun Could Function
Although still a concept, the Tesla Gun is usually envisioned as a tool that can generate and direct high-voltage electricity at its target. Rather than using bullets or explosives like traditional firearms, the Tesla Gun would rely on electricity to cause damage. This energy might be discharged as lightning-like bolts that can stun or incapacitate enemies, disable electronics, or cause damage on par with conventional weapons.

The core technology of a Tesla Gun would probably include capacitors or other energy storage systems designed to contain substantial electrical energy. This stored energy could then be rapidly released in a controlled direction toward the target. The weapon would also require components that allow for precision targeting and control of the electrical discharge, ensuring that it can hit the target without affecting other areas or devices.

Possible Applications and Implications of the Tesla Gun
The concept of a Tesla Gun suggests various applications, both in military and civilian sectors. Theoretically, an electrically powered weapon could serve non-lethal roles, like crowd management or temporarily incapacitating opponents. Law enforcement and riot control operations could benefit significantly from non-lethal options like the Tesla Gun.

For military purposes, the Tesla Gun could disrupt enemy electronics, communication networks, or vehicles without needing conventional explosives. These weapons, often called directed-energy weapons (DEWs), are a subject of continuous research and development in defense circles globally.

Developing a real Tesla Gun isn't without its ethical and practical concerns. The potential to disrupt electronic systems raises concerns about collateral damage in an increasingly tech-dependent world. Moreover, electricity as a weapon could behave unpredictably, creating the potential for unintentional harm to people and infrastructure.
